user and group ids from nfs mounted nas

Started by jure, 2015/11/21, 15:21:23

Previous topic - Next topic

jure

Hallo

mein synology NAS läuft seit Monaten ohne Probleme. User & group id`s sind auf allen Systemen gleich 10xx:100.
Heute ist mir aufgefallen, dass neuerdings (1-2 Tage) auf PC & NB die angezeigte user:group id von allen (meinen) Dateien auf dem NAS von juergen:users zu 4294967294:4294967294 gewechselt hat (in Konsole des PC wie auch in  Dolphin). Die id`s sind im System von  NAS, PC & NB weiterhin gleich und die alten (10xx:100)

Die Verzeichnisse auf dem NAS werden per nfs_v4 von PC & NB gemounted.

Erstelle ich z.B ein test.txt file in dolhin auf dem NAS, wird die neue lange id angezeigt, kopiere ich diese Datei in ein lokales Verzeichnis auf dem PC wird wieder juergen:users angezeigt   :-\ :-\

Im DSM Browser-Fenster (Disk Station Manager) wird die erstellte Datei test.txt dem Benutzer juergen:users zugeordnet, also so wie es sein soll und bisher auch war.

Hat jemand eine Idee was da wo passiert sein kann ??

test.txt auf dem NAS - angezeigt in der Konsole des NAS (per ssh)
-rwxrwx---    1 juergen  users            2 Nov 21 13:16 test.txt

test.txt auf dem NAS - angezeigt in der Konsole des PC
-rwxrwx---  1 4294967294 4294967294        2 Nov 21 13:16 test.txt

test.txt kopiert vom NAS auf den PC und dort in der Konsole angezeigt
-rwxrwxrwx  1 juergen users       2 Nov 21 13:16 test.txt

der user auf dem PC - cat /etc/passwd
juergen:x:10xx:100 : ....

der user auf dem NAS - cat /etc/passwd
juergen:x:10xx:100 : .....

auf dem NAS
nfsstat -s       
Server rpc stats:
calls      badcalls   badclnt    badauth    xdrcall
2021117    0          0          0          0       

Server nfs v4:


auf dem PC
nfsstat -c
Client rpc stats:
calls      retrans    authrefrsh
105662     0          105662 

Client nfs v4:
Gruss Juergen

hsp

Das ist normal bei nfs4, lebe damit oder benutze nfs3. nfs4 ist meine Meinung nach sowieso Müll.
Zu Backupzwecken ist nfs4 völlig unbrauchbar wenn man ohne Images speichert weil die Rechte verloren gehen (Ich synce hin und wieder die Rootpartitionen per nfs).

...

/edit
Man soll das was mit nfsidmap machen können, aber ich hab davon keine Ahnung.






 

jure

Hi hsp

wie geschrieben / angedeutet funktioniert(e) das seit Monaten ohne Probleme. Ich habe da aktuell auch nix an Einstellungen geändert und ein update (PC) bzgl nfs gab es in den letzten Tagen doch auch nicht.

Auf dem NAS gabs ein update, das könnte vom Zeitraum passen, aber da steht auch nix direkt von "nfs" Und ich finde zu der Problematik auch nichts im synology-forum.de
QuoteDS214 Release Notes
Version: 5.2-5644 Update 1

(2015/11/17)
Fixed Issues

    To enhance the security level, Synology's default administrator account "admin" with the blank password will no longer be allowed and will be disabled after this update. It is also highly recommended that you increase the password strength of all accounts belonging to the administrators group.
    Enforced a minimal password length of six characters for the default admin account.
    Improved general stability when numerous application privilege rules are applied to individual users/groups. ??
Gruss Juergen

hsp

ich schreibsel es gern nochmal, das verhalten was du schilderst ist nfs4 und du hast auch oben selber geschrieben das du per nfs4 mountest. Wie gesagt, mit nfsidmap kann man da wohl was machen hab ich gehört, aber vielleicht hab ich mich auch verhört. Nimm nfs3 und fertich.

...

jure

Quoteich schreibsel es gern nochmal, das verhalten was du schilderst ist nfs4 und du hast auch oben selber geschrieben das du per nfs4 mountest....

ich habe es ja auch gelesen und verstanden ;)  aaber es muss sich etwas geändert haben, da das beschriebene Verhalten erst seit ein paar Tagen existiert. Das hat also mit nfs4 seit Monaten ohne Probleme funktioniert - wie geschrieben sind die user und group id`s auf PC und NAS die selben.

mount per fstab Eintrag
192.168.2.xx:/volume1/xxxxx     /media/xxxxx-nas        nfs     auto,rw,x-systemd.automount,nolock,users,intr        0    0
Gruss Juergen

hsp

Das hat mit nfs4 noch nie funktioniert. Du hast wahrscheinlich unwissentlich nfs3 vorher benutzt, und jetzt plötzlich 4 und nun fällts auf das da was anders ist.  Ich kann mich erinnern das du schonmal vor ein paar Tagen was wegen nfs gefragt hast wenn ich mich nicht täusche. Ich sags nochmal, benutze nfs3 und alles ist jut.

...

jure

#6
Quote from: hsp on 2015/11/21, 18:17:45
Das hat mit nfs4 noch nie funktioniert. Du hast wahrscheinlich unwissentlich nfs3 vorher benutzt, und jetzt plötzlich 4 und nun fällts auf das da was anders ist. 

wie geschrieben habe ich in den letzten Tagen/Wochen nichts an irgendwelchen nfs-Configs geändert

QuoteIch kann mich erinnern das du schonmal vor ein paar Tagen was wegen nfs gefragt hast wenn ich mich nicht täusche. Ich sags nochmal, benutze nfs3 und alles ist jut....
nein - du meinst ggf Penyelam

Gruss Juergen